DECEMBER 2002

I asked my 3 year old the other day if he remembered getting a particular gift for his 2nd birthday and he said "NOOOO" very emphatically. After a few more exchanges it was pretty clear he couldn't recall life before his brother existed (6 months ago). I had the vision of someday him looking at pictures of me and me asking him "Do you remember when Mommy was fat?" and him responding "NOOOO". That's what I'm hoping for.

He's at the age now where he doesn't know what fat means. He knows some people are bigger than others, but to him practically everyone is bigger. I know at some point he may be embarrassed by me and that just breaks my heart. I'm sure as he grows older and "wiser" he'll find enough reasons to be disillusioned with him mommy - I don't want my weight to be one of them.

In addition to thinking about my sons, I'm really annoyed with my wardrobe. I feel very frumpy. How do you dress cool with a moo-moo? OK, just kidding - I'm not that huge, but still. Wide is never in.

So all of this thought really inspired me to do something - I decided to go back on the SlimFast diet. I'm happy to report that in about 2 weeks I've lost 8 pounds, and I'm down about 10 from last month. I make my own shakes though usually, and don't drink the canned ones except on the go or if I'm desperate. I always add a banana and some soy powder and ice and then I have this huge shake. Aside from being freezing cold, it tastes pretty darn good. I can't complain about the weight loss either. This method has worked for me 2 other times so I know I will drop the pounds if I just keep at it.

The surprising thing to me though has been how good I feel after losing just 10 pounds. I guess when you have to lose 100, 10 doesn't seem like a lot. I thought I'd have to lose about 30 to have any effect...but not true! I already have clothes that are getting looser, I feel more mobile like I can move around faster and I can kinda see a difference in my looks. Just a little so far, but enough to keep me encouraged.

I'm also trying desperately NOT to think about what I will be like in 50/75/100 pounds from now. It seems so far away that it makes it hard to appreciate the little steps and to stay enthused and focused I need to recognize and appreciate each and every pound that decides to leave my body.
